使用 OLEDB Jet 提供程序插入数据时,数据已正确插入,但插入的顺序未保持原样。相反,它会自动更改顺序。
如何使插入的记录顺序一致?
最佳答案
您不必担心订单数据存储在表中。顺序是一个表示层问题,当您需要特定顺序时,请指定排序顺序(SQL 中的 ORDER BY)。
如果您在应用程序中使用表数据表并期望获得所需的排序顺序,那么您应该使用已定义排序顺序的表单(在表单属性中或在基础记录源中)或适当的查询数据表表数据表。
Access 还允许您在表数据表中设置排序顺序并将其与表一起保存,但不建议这样做。表数据表很方便,但除了快速查看数据之外,您不应该依赖它们进行任何操作。
关于ms-access - 插入的记录在 MS Access 数据库 C#.NET 中自动排序,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/2513974/